Course Overview

Basics of Embedded C Programming for Beginners

Learn basics of Embedded C programming

New microcontrollers become available every year and old ones become redundant. The one thing that has stayed the same is the embedded C programming language used to program these microcontrollers. If you would like to learn this standard language to program microcontrollers, then this course is for you!

This course is for Absolute Beginners who want to learn the basics of Embedded C programming but do not have C programming experience.

Features of this course:

  • No programming experience is necessary.

  • Ideal for electronic hobbyists, and students who want to learn the C programming language in an embedded environment.

  • Learn how to download and use the Embedded C programming tool.

  • Learn steps by step process to burn/embed a program in the microcontroller.

  • Download sample programs.


Learn:

  • Embedded C program structure

  • Introduction to Microcontroller

  • Programming of the microcontroller using embedded c

  • Steps to burn/embed a program in the microcontroller

  • Programming in KEIL IDE software

  • A circuit simulation using PROTEUS Simulation Software

  • FLASH MAGIC for programming flash-based microcontrollers
